Building Trust with a Rescue Dog

Building Trust with a Rescue Dog

Gentle, practical steps to help a rescue dog feel secure in their new home.

Giving Them Time and Space

New environments can feel overwhelming. Allow your dog to explore at their own pace and provide a quiet resting area.

Establishing Predictable Routines

Consistent feeding, walking and bedtime times help build security. Dogs often respond well to clear daily patterns.

Positive Reinforcement Basics

Use treats and praise to reward calm behaviour. This approach supports confidence without pressure.

Reading Body Language

Watch for relaxed postures versus signs of uncertainty. Respecting their signals strengthens the bond.

Speak to your vet if your rescue dog shows ongoing anxiety or health concerns.
